A member of Cameroon’s African Cup of Nations squad is one of 52 players who face exclusion from the country’s main national championship playoffs owing to registration violations.
Wilfried Nathan Douala and 51 other Cameroonian Football Federation players accused of having a “double identity” lied about their age and were suspended, according to French channel RMC and Cameroonian media on Monday.
Only one club, Yong Sports Academy, has had 13 players flagged for suspension or dual identity.
The federation issued the lists of teams participating in the qualifications, which begin on Friday, with the names of 52 players underlined in red for “double identity”.
Douala, who plays for Victoria United FC, is 17, according to his registration.
